How they compare

Maldives currently reports 0.2639 kg/ha against 0.2376 kg/ha in Samoa, a difference of 0.0263 kg/ha.

That makes Maldives's figure about 1.1 times Samoa's.

The two have swapped places 6 times across 63 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Maldives ahead.

Maldives ranks 184th and Samoa ranks 186th of 201 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Maldives averaged higher in 6 and Samoa in 1.

The Cropland Nutrient balance domain contains information on the flows of n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ium from mineral fertilizer, manure applied, atmospheric deposition, crop removal, and biological fixation over cropland and per unit area of cropland. The flows are aggregated to total inputs and total outputs, from which the overall nutrient balance and nutrient use efficiency on cropland are calculated. Statistics are disseminated in units of tonnes and in kg/ha, as appropriate. Nutrient use efficiency is expressed as a fraction (%).
